The Challenge

Numerous structural cracks throughout the slab required careful preparation and repair before any concrete polishing could begin. Despite the small area, the crack density made this a technically demanding job.

Job Process

What we did

We filled and repaired all structural cracks using epoxy, then ground the 40m2 floor using the 1500-grit Hiperfloor system to a heavy aggregate exposure and high-gloss finish. The result was a durable, visually striking polished concrete floor suitable for commercial use.

Standard pump mix

Standard pump mix in concrete grinding refers to a concrete mixture that is designed for ease of pumping and placement using concrete pumps. This mix typically has a specified design strength and consistency that allows it to be efficiently pumped to the desired location for grinding and other finishing processes. The aggregate is typically between 10-19mm and the cement is a standard light grey colour.

Heavy Grind

A heavy grind removes 3 to 5 millimeters or more of the concrete surface, fully exposing the aggregate underneath. This deep cut reveals the stone and character of the slab, producing a bold terrazzo-style finish with maximum visual impact.

High Gloss Polish

A high gloss polish in concrete polishing is a finish that achieves a highly reflective surface, similar to that of a mirror. This finish is achieved through the use of fine diamond abrasives and polishing pads, which gradually refine the concrete surface to a very smooth and glossy appearance.

How do I prepare my home before concrete polishing begins?

For the best result, clear all furniture and belongings from the rooms being polished. If you are removing carpet yourself, you can also pull up the tack strips - this saves time on site. We handle all dust extraction and floor protection, but removing breakables and covering nearby surfaces helps keep things running smoothly. For new builds, polishing should happen after gib and plaster but before skirtings and cabinetry are installed.

What is the difference between honed and polished concrete?

Polished concrete is ground and refined to a high sheen using progressively finer diamond tooling, resulting in a glossy, reflective surface. Honed concrete follows the same grinding process but stops at a lower grit level, leaving a smooth, matte finish with little to no reflectivity. Honed is popular for residential interiors and bathrooms where a warmer, less industrial look is preferred. Both are durable and low-maintenance.

How long does polished concrete last compared to other flooring options?

Mechanically polished concrete can last 20+ years with good maintenance. Because there is no coating to peel or replace, it outlasts most alternatives. It will dull over time with regular use - similar to timber or tiles - but a periodic rebuff restores the finish.

Comparatively, some other flooring options have different lifespans:

  • Carpet: Typically lasts 5-15 years, depending on quality and maintenance.
  • Vinyl: Can last 10-20 years, but may need replacing sooner in high-traffic areas.
  • Hardwood: With proper care, hardwood floors can last 25 years or more.
  • Tile: Durable and can last 20 years or more, but may require regrouting or repairs over time.
  • Laminate: Generally lasts 10-20 years, depending on quality and wear.
How much does polished concrete cost?

The cost of polished concrete in Auckland depends on floor size, slab condition, and finish type. Most jobs fall between $60 and $130 per m2 + GST. Larger open areas (200m2+) can come in around $60 per m2, while detailed work in finished homes can reach $120-$130 per m2. We have a minimum charge of $2,250 + GST for small areas under 20m2.
